For instance, Bankman-Fried directed co-conspirators to alter FTXs computer code to allow Alameda to withdraw effectively unlimited amounts of cryptocurrency from the exchange. Bankman-Fried also made false statements to financial institutions to conceal his misuse of customer dollar deposits. NEW YORK, March 28 (Reuters) - Sam Bankman-Fried was sentenced to 25 years in prison by a judge on Thursday for stealing $8 billion from customers of the now-bankrupt FTX cryptocurrency exchange he founded, the last step in the former billionaire wunderkinds dramatic downfall. Since filing for bankruptcy, FTX has recovered up to $16 billion to repay customers, including about $12 billion in cash, and it says it will repay all customer claims in full, with interest.
The collapse of FTX It began with the CoinDesk article and the leaked balance sheet. Binance initially announced it would sell all its FTT s because of the mishandled and blurred funds. The value of FTT dropped docHubly, prompting FTX customers to withdraw money from their accounts. Almost all customers of collapsed cryptocurrency exchange FTX will get their money back and more, ing to a court filing. FTX estimates that it owes creditors around $11.2 billion.
Nearly all of FTXs former customers will get back almost 100% of the money they lost at the time of the cryptocurrency exchanges collapse if not more. FTX said in a statement Tuesday that it expects 98% of its creditors to receive approximately 118% of the amount of their allowed claims.
